[发明专利]一种拼接墙系统web工程加密方法及装置有效
申请号: | 201810253977.2 | 申请日: | 2018-03-26 |
公开(公告)号: | CN108491695B | 公开(公告)日: | 2022-02-22 |
发明(设计)人: | 苗军飞;谭小刚 | 申请(专利权)人: | 威创集团股份有限公司 |
主分类号: | G06F21/12 | 分类号: | G06F21/12 |
代理公司: | 北京集佳知识产权代理有限公司 11227 | 代理人: | 张春水;唐京桥 |
地址: | 510670 广东省广*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 拼接 系统 web 工程 加密 方法 装置 | ||
本发明实施例公开了一种拼接墙系统web工程加密方法及装置,其中,该方法包括:获取web工程的前端文件和后台文件,web工程为拼接墙系统的控制端上的程序;通过压缩软件将后台文件打包为第一exe文件,并通过nwjs将前端文件打包为第二exe文件。在拼接墙系统控制端的工程文件中,本发明先将web工程的前端文件和后台文件分离,通过压缩文件、nwjs分别将后台文件、前端文件各自打包成exe文件,通过这样的加密方式,可将两个exe文件部署在拼接墙的控制端上,由于两个文件是无法进行修改的,因此避免了拼接墙控制端上的web工程的代码被篡改。
技术领域
本发明涉及拼接墙系统领域,尤其涉及一种拼接墙系统web工程加密方法及装置。
背景技术
目前拼墙系统都是处于比较封闭的环境中,系统运行在局域网中,外界是无法访问的。企业在部署web工程的时候多采用将代码直接放在拼接墙对应的运行电脑上,导致非开发人员在拥有拼接墙产品后,也能对其运行电脑端上的web工程进行修改,不仅泄露了源代码,知识产权损失,更严重的是给产品带来了很大的危险性,可能导致系统出错、无法运行。
发明内容
本发明实施例提供了一种拼接墙系统web工程加密方法及装置,能够拼接墙产品的工程文件进行加密,避免了代码被篡改进而影响程序正常运行,导致巨大损失的情况。
根据本发明的一个方面,提供一种拼接墙系统web工程加密方法,包括:
获取web工程的前端文件和后台文件,所述web工程为拼接墙系统的控制端上的程序;
通过压缩软件将所述后台文件打包为第一exe文件,并通过nwjs将所述前端文件打包为第二exe文件。
优选地,所述通过压缩软件将所述后台文件打包为第一exe文件具体包括:
在压缩软件中设置压缩文件名、解压后的运行文件和压缩文件的图标,再将所述后台文件压缩为子exe文件;
通过WinRAR SFX Patch对子exe文件进行反解压,得到第一exe文件。
优选地,解压后的所述运行文件为后台启动的自动加载文件。
优选地,所述压缩软件为WinRAR。
根据本发明的另一方面,提供一种拼接墙系统web工程加密装置,包括:
获取模块,用于获取web工程的前端文件和后台文件,所述web工程为拼接墙系统的控制端上的程序;
打包模块,用于通过压缩软件将所述后台文件打包为第一exe文件,并通过nwjs将所述前端文件打包为第二exe文件。
优选地,所述打包模块包括:
第一打包单元,用于通过压缩软件将所述后台文件打包为第一exe文件;
第二打包单元,用于通过nwjs将所述前端文件打包为第二exe文件;
所述第一打包单元具体包括:
压缩子单元,用于在压缩软件中设置压缩文件名、解压后的运行文件和压缩文件的图标,再将所述后台文件压缩为子exe文件;
反解压子单元,用于通过WinRAR SFX Patch对子exe文件进行反解压,得到第一exe文件。
优选地,解压后的所述运行文件为后台启动的自动加载文件。
优选地,所述压缩软件为WinRAR。
根据本发明的另一方面,提供一种基于拼墙系统告警的实时处理装置,包括:存储器,以及耦接至所述存储器的处理器;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于威创集团股份有限公司,未经威创集团股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201810253977.2/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种动态随机化防御Cache攻击的方法
- 下一篇:一种代码加密方法